What ingredients are in your bar soaps?

Our bar soaps are crafted with plant-based oils like olive oil, coconut oil, and shea butter, along with mineral colorants, kaolin clay, and either pure essential oils or naturally derived fragrances. Every ingredient is chosen with your skin and the environment in mind. You can find the full ingredient list on each individual product page.

How long does a bar of soap last?

With proper care, one of our 4 oz bar soaps typically lasts 3 to 6 weeks with daily use. To get the most out of your bar, keep it on a well-draining soap dish between uses so it can dry out fully. Avoid letting it sit in standing water, which can soften the bar and shorten its life.

Are your soaps vegan?

Most of our bar soaps are vegan. Our Goat Milk soaps are the exception, as they contain goat milk. Each product page clearly notes whether a soap is vegan, so you can shop with confidence. We never use tallow, lard, or other animal-derived fats in our formulas.

What makes natural bar soap different from commercial soap?

Most commercial soaps are technically detergent bars made with synthetic surfactants and preservatives. Our natural bar soaps are made through a saponification process using real plant-based oils, which naturally produces glycerin as a byproduct. That glycerin stays in our bars, making them genuinely moisturizing rather than stripping. The result is a cleaner lather that cleans thoroughly while respecting your skin's natural moisture barrier.

Why do you use palm oil, and is it sustainably sourced?

Palm oil plays an important role in natural soap making. It contributes to a hard, long-lasting bar with a stable, creamy lather — qualities that plant-based alternatives like coconut oil alone don't fully replicate. We take its sourcing seriously. The palm oil we use is certified by the Roundtable on Sustainable Palm Oil (RSPO), which sets rigorous standards for responsible production, including protections for forests, biodiversity, and the rights of local communities. Choosing RSPO-certified palm oil means we can deliver the bar quality our customers love while supporting supply chains that are working toward a more sustainable future for this ingredient.
